One of the standout courses featured in the NAITAS tournament is the Anvaya Cove Golf & Sports Club. Located in Morong, Bataan, this course is a testament to the seamless integration of luxury and nature. The course offers breathtaking views of the West Philippine Sea and the Zambales mountain range, providing a serene backdrop for a round of golf. The challenging layout, combined with the stunning scenery, makes Anvaya Cove a must-visit for any golf enthusiast.
Transitioning from the coastal beauty of Bataan, the tournament also highlights the lush landscapes of Tagaytay Highlands. This course is perched on the ridges of Tagaytay, offering panoramic views of Taal Lake and Volcano. The cool climate and the meticulously maintained fairways make it a favorite among both local and international golfers. The course’s elevation changes and strategically placed hazards provide a challenging yet enjoyable experience for players of all skill levels.
Further south, the tournament brings attention to the Alta Vista Golf & Country Club in Cebu. This course is renowned for its rolling terrain and stunning views of the Mactan Channel and the Cebu City skyline. The course’s design takes full advantage of the natural contours of the land, creating a layout that is both challenging and visually appealing. The combination of the course’s natural beauty and its strategic design makes Alta Vista a highlight of the NAITAS tournament.
